The Harrowing Case of Jesse Stone: Florida Teenager Admits To Sexually Assaulting a 91-Year-Old Woman




On June 9, 2024, Jesse Stone, a 14-year-old boy from Marion County, Florida, raped an elderly woman.

The crime was so heinous that it left many questioning how someone so young could engage in such violence. 




The Crime

In the early hours of June 9, 2024, a 91-year-old woman in Reddick, Florida, woke up to a nightmare. 

Jesse Stone had entered her home through an unlocked door, leading to a devastating and violent assault.

According to police reports, Stone punched, groped, and sexually assaulted the elderly woman in a chilling episode.

Sheriff Billy Woods from the local police department described the crime as "truly disturbing."

Despite her old age, the victim displayed incredible resilience, as reported by local news outlets. 

She initially tried to stop the attack, but when she saw Stone overpowered her, she prayed for the attack to end.

Eventually, the teenager stopped the horrific assault and left the crime scene.

Criminal Investigators later revealed that Jesse Stone knew the victim before the attack.

The teen, who lived nearby with his grandparents, had even been at her home earlier that day.

Investigation and Arrest

After the attack, the victim called 911 and an investigation of the crime scene began immediately by detectives. 

They meticulously collected evidence to identify the perpetrator and thankfully, Jesse Stone's DNA was recovered from a rape kit used on the victim.

Lieutenant Paul Bloom noted that advanced DNA testing, which is not readily available to all agencies, was used to speed up the process of solving the case

"We don’t want time with this person out there to potentially attack another victim," he explained.  

During the investigation, a neighbor provided critical video footage showing the attacker near the victim’s home on the night of the crime. 

While investigators were speaking to the neighbor, Jesse Stone rode by on a bike, wearing clothes that closely resembled those seen in the footage. 

This encounter immediately raised suspicions and Jesse Stone was taken in for questioning. 

Detective Caitlin Hartigan conducted an interview with Stone, during which he initially denied any involvement. 

However, detectives pointed out that he was wearing similar clothes to those in the video. 

Under further questioning, Stone confessed, admitting to entering the victim's home and committing the assault.  



Justice: Legal Proceedings in Jesse Stone's Case

Stone was arrested on June 10, 2024, and charged with sexual battery and burglary. 

Despite his young age, the severity of the crime led prosecutors to charge him as an adult. 

On November 7, 2024, Stone entered a plea deal, pleading guilty to all charges

His sentencing was scheduled for December 19, 2024, just three days before his fifteenth birthday. 

Law enforcement and legal experts emphasized the importance of accountability and rehabilitation in such cases. 

Sheriff Billy Woods acknowledged the support from the Reddick community, stating, "The citizens who provided tips and leads played a crucial role in ensuring justice for the victim."
